- 同类热点网络课程
- 暂无相关热门网络课程
毕业后能够胜任的工作岗位包括:
·Java(JavaEE/J2EE)工程师
·.NET软件工程师
·外包开发工程师
·网站设计和开发工程师
·数据库工程师
·ERP/CRM/OA/B2C开发应用工程师
·系统分析设计工程师
·网页设计师
·软件界面设计师
·多媒体设计制作师
·文档编辑工程师
·嵌入式软件开发工程师
首先,我们先从纵向上来看整个ACCP6.0的内容安排,ACCP6.0课程包含四大块技术内容,即:数据库技术、客户端页面技术、Java开发技术和.NET开发技术:
ACCP6.0纵向上课程之间的关系表现为:
1、数据库技术方面
数据库技术是应用开发的基础技术,80%以上的应用系统需要使用数据库来存放业务数据;
2、客户端页面技术方面
客户端页面技术是客户端/服务器开发模式下最基本的技术(例如我们经常上网所浏览的页面,都属于软件的客户端技术),调查显示,要开发一个典型的应用系统,编写客户端页面、动态脚本和页面动画,需要花掉项目组40%-60%的开发时间,并且很多企业会把这些工作安排给新入职的员工,所以熟练掌握客户端技术是程序员的基本的素养;
3、Java技术方面
Java技术:Java技术是目前最为流行的软件开发技术,我们对2407家企业的职位分析数据表示,有48.96%的软件开发企业要使用到Java语言,因此,ACCP5.0课程中将由浅入深详细讲解这门技术;
4、.NET技术方面
.NET技术:.NET技术发展得非常快,短短几年时间已经发展到能够与Java两分天下的程度,并且.NET技术在原理、使用方式上已经与Java大同小异,经验表明,在掌握了Java或者.NET语言后,只需要再花20%的精力就可以掌握另外一门语言,我们在课程中同时安排了Java和.NET开发语言,并且以对比的方式进行教学,必将为学员提供更宽阔的发展道路。
字串
通过前面的介绍,我们可以看出,与传统的课程编排模式不一样,ACCP6.0的课程体现了很强的继承性和递进性,传统的课程都讲解最基本的语言语法、浅尝辄止,而ACCP6.0的课程是步步拔高、综合运用,最终能够达到企业开发所需要的实际开发能力。
下面我们再从学期的角度来看看每个阶段安排了哪些课程。
第一部分:预备课程
序号 |
课程名称 |
课程代号 |
1 |
计算机基础 |
Prev |
预备课程是免费的课程,主要是为哪些对计算机了解不多的学员准备的,计算机常见的操作、办公软件的使用、基本的计算机词汇在这门课程中讲解。
第二部分:第一学期课程
第一学期按先后次序将学习以下的课程:
序号 |
课程名称 |
课程代号 |
1 |
进入软件编程世界 |
STB |
2 |
使用 Java语言理解程序逻辑 |
Logic Java |
3 |
使用 HTML语言开发商业站点 |
HTML |
4 |
使用 SQL Server管理和查询数据 |
SQL Base |
5 |
使用 C#开发数据库应用程序 |
C#/WinForms |
6 |
职业导向训练 |
COT |
7 |
项目实战 |
Project |
第一学期课程除了包含前面讲解过的数据库、客户端页面、Java和.NET四门基础课程之外,还包括了:
A、《进入软件编程世界》:这是一门基础课程,讲解软件程序设计所必须知道的基础知识如网络配置和指令、Windows 2003操作技巧、常用工作软件的使用等;
B、《职业导向训练》:这门课程是用来培养职业素养的,通过学术活动、班级活动、职业素养课程,让我们具备职业人所必须具备的时间观念、表达能力、规范意识等;
C、《项目实战》:这门课程包括两部分内容,第一部分内容是针对每门课程设计的“项目案例”,用来组合训练,增加熟练程度、提高项目经验和开发能力,第二部分内容是第一学期结束时要求完成的阶段项目。
第一学期的项目实战安排如下图所示:
项目类型 |
主要课程
|
项目和项目案例名称 |
项目案例字串2 |
使用 Java语言理解程序逻辑
|
骑士飞行棋 |
使用 HTML语言开发商业站点
|
网上书店网站设计 | |
使用 SQL Server管理和查询数据字7
|
高校信息管理系统数据库设计 | |
使用 C#开发数据库应用程序
|
MySchool 在线答题模块 | |
阶段项目字串8 |
C#/WinForms/SQL Server: MyQQ 字串3 |
第一学期学习完成后,要求:
在开发技能上:
熟悉计算机软件技术的基本知识
理解程序逻辑、基本的算法
使用HTML、表格框架或者DIV布局模式、DreamWeaver工具开发静态站点
用T-SQL语言设计和维护SQL Server数据库 字串5
核心技能:用C#+WinForms+SQL Server+ADO.NET开发C/S结构的管理信息系统
在职业素质上:
字串1
树立正确的学习心态、明确职业目标
具备时间观念和规则意识 字串
6
基本的语言沟通和表达
具备基本的行为礼貌和日常礼仪 字串
4
第三部分:第二学期课程
第二学期按先后次序将学习以下的课程:
序号 |
课程名称 |
课程代号 |
1 |
SQL Server数据库设计和高级查询 |
SQL Advance |
2 |
深入 .NET平台和 C#编程 |
.NET/OOP |
3 |
在 .NET框架下开发三层结构数据库应用系统 |
ADO.NET/Three Tier |
4 |
JavaScript客户端验证和页面特效制作 |
JavaScript |
5 |
使用 Java实现面向对象编程 |
Java OOP |
6 |
使用 JSP开发 Web应用系统 |
JSP |
7 |
职业导向训练 |
COT |
8 |
项目实战 |
Project |
第二学期课程除了包含前面讲解过的数据库、客户端页面、Java和.NET六门提高课程之外,还包括了:
A、《职业导向训练》:这门课程也是用来培养职业素养的,通过学术活动、班级活动、职业素养课程,让我们具备职业人所必须具备的团队合作能力、抗压力能力和语言沟通表达能力等; 字串2
B、《项目实战》:这门课程与第一学期的项目实战课程一样,包含了项目案例和阶段项目。
第二学期的项目实战安排如下图所示:
项目类型 |
主要课程 |
项目和项目案例名称 |
项目案例 |
SQL Server数据库设计和高级查询字串1
|
银行 ATM取款机系统 |
深入 .NET平台和 C#编程
|
影院售票系统 | |
在 .NET框架下开发三层结构数据库应用系统字串2
串2
|
酒店管理系统(1) | |
酒店管理系统(2)字串4 | ||
JavaScript客户端验证和页面特效制作
|
招聘网站页面特效制作 | |
使用 Java实现面向对象编程
|
门禁系统的面向对象设计 | |
使用 JSP开发 Web应用系统字串7
|
论坛短消息 | |
阶段项目字串4 |
JSP +JDBC+SQL Server:企业宣传网站 |
第二学期学习完成后,要求:
在开发技能上:
.NET三层结构应用系统开发
JavaScript客户端验证和页面特效制作
SQL Server高级管理和查询
核心技能:用JSP+JDBC+SQL Server开发简单B/S结构的应用系统
在职业素质上: 字
串2
明确准职业人的职业素养要求、行业状况和需求
能够在压力下学习和工作
具备学习和工作方面的主动意识 字
串2
具备团队合作意识 字串
3
第四部分:第二学年课程
第二学年按先后次序将学习以下的课程:
序号 |
课程名称 |
课程代号 |
1 |
开发基于 JSP/Servlet/JavaBean的网上交易系统字串8 |
JSP/Servlet/JavaBean/Web Service |
2 |
开发基于 Struts/Spring/Hibernate/Ajax的网上信息发布平台 |
Struts/Hibernate/Spring/Ajax |
3 |
使用 ASP.NET技术开发网上书店 |
ASP.NET |
4 |
使用 Ajax和 Web Service重构网上书店 |
Ajax/Web Service |
5 |
前沿技术课 |
NTC |
6 |
HR/CRM/OA/B2C毕业设计项目开发 |
HR/CRM/OA/B2C Project |
7 |
职业导向训练 |
COT |
8 |
项目实战 |
Project |
第二学年课程除了包含前面讲解过的Java和.NET四门高端课程之外,还包括了: 字
串2
A、《前沿技术课》:这门课程中包含了目前最为流行的新技术内容,并且会根据新技术的发展情况进行更新,以保证绝对与企业的应用状况同步; 字串
8
B、《HR/CRM/OA/B2C毕业设计项目开发》
更多北大青鸟ACCP软件工程师课程